Nissan Forklift Parts - Nissan prides itself on attaining total consumer satisfaction when their buyer is enjoying one of their numerous trucks, cars or lift trucks. Nissan Forklift division is a wholly owned subsidiary of Nissan Motor Co. Ltd. They are committed to delivering high value and meticulous quality values to their customers. Incorporating a rich heritage combined with resilient manufacturing principals, Nissan lift trucks offer many of the best materials handling equipment the industry has to offer.
In order to meet the worldwide requirements of their diverse customer base, Nissan Forklift added a Swedish warehouse manufacturer, Atlet AB to its family. Committed to delivering consumer support, the business has four distinct production facilities that allow them to continually adapt to their clients continually evolving needs by offering an assortment of innovative ideas and designs.
Nissan Forklift operations for North and South America is based in Marengo, Illinois. Home to a staff of 350 personnel, they are devoted to the design, fabrication, and support of their forklift products. Using ISO standards (ISO-9001 and ISO-14001 certifications) this permits sectors of the Nissan Forklift Operation to sustain environmental accountability by using systems and procedures that limit their environmental footprint. These high values remind consumers that Nissan operates under the quality seal that their consumers demand whilst being an environmentally conscious organization.
